Why Choose a Car Loan in UAE?
Before we jump into the specific loan offers, it’s essential to understand why car loans are so popular in the UAE:
- Competitive Interest Rates: With many banks offering attractive interest rates starting from as low as 2.9%, financing a car is affordable.
- Flexible Loan Tenure: You can extend the loan period for up to 60 months (5 years), which makes monthly repayments more manageable.
- Quick Processing: Most car loans are processed quickly, with approvals within 24-48 hours and minimal paperwork required.
- Easy EMI Payments: A variety of banks provide easy EMI options (Equated Monthly Installments) that help you spread the cost of your car over the tenure of the loan.

1. Emirates NBD Best Car Loan Offer (2025)
Emirates NBD is one of the leading banks in the UAE and offers an array of car loan options to suit different needs. Their car loan offers for 2024 stand out due to their low-interest rates, quick approval process, and additional benefits.
Key Features:
- Interest Rate: Starting at 2.9% per annum (reducing balance).
- Loan Amount: Up to AED 1,000,000.
- Repayment Tenure: Flexible terms ranging from 6 months to 5 years.
- Down Payment: As low as 2.0% for new cars and 2.5% for used cars.
- Processing Fees: 1% of the loan amount (capped at AED 2,500).
- Additional Benefits:
- Free personal accident insurance.
- Option for early repayment without penalties.
- Quick approval (within 24 hours).
Eligibility:
- Minimum Salary Requirement: AED 5,000 per month for UAE residents.
- Age Requirement: 21 to 60 years.
- Documents Needed: Proof of income, Emirates ID, passport copy, and proof of residence.
Why Choose Emirates NBD?
Emirates NBD offers one of the most competitive interest rates in the market and a fast approval process. Their flexible loan options and additional perks make it a go-to choice for many UAE residents.

3. Dubai Islamic Bank Best Car Loan Offer (2025)
Dubai Islamic Bank (DIB) is a popular choice for customers seeking Islamic finance options for their car loans. The DIB car loan offer for 2024 is structured around Sharia-compliant products, providing ethical financing to customers.
Key Features:
- Profit Rate: Starting at 2.9% per annum (reducing balance).
- Loan Amount: Up to AED 1,500,000.
- Repayment Tenure: Up to 60 months.
- Down Payment: As low as 2.0% for new vehicles and 2.5% for used cars.
- Processing Fees: 1% of the loan amount (capped at AED 2,500).
- Additional Benefits:
- Free vehicle insurance for the first year.
- Option for early settlement without penalty.
- Fast approval with minimal documentation.
Eligibility:
- Minimum Salary Requirement: AED 5,000 monthly for UAE nationals and AED 8,000 for expats.
- Age Requirement: 21 to 65 years.
- Documents Needed: Emirates ID, passport, salary certificate, proof of residence.
Why Choose DIB?
DIB is an ideal choice for those seeking Sharia-compliant car financing, offering a competitive profit rate and fast processing. The vehicle insurance and the flexible repayment terms are an added advantage.

FAQs on Best Car Loans in the UAE
- What documents are required for a car loan in the UAE?
- Emirates ID, passport copy, salary certificate, and proof of residence.
- Can expats apply for car loans?
- Yes, provided they meet the salary and residency requirements.
- What is the minimum salary requirement?
- Most banks require a minimum salary of AED 5,000.
- How long does it take to process a car loan?
- Typically 24-48 hours with complete documentation.
- Can I pay off my loan early?
- Many banks allow penalty-free early settlements; confirm with your lender.
- Are Islamic car loans different?
- Yes, they are Sharia-compliant and based on profit-sharing instead of interest.
